A Study on the Effect of Electrolytic In-process Dressing in Slot Grinding (미세홈 가공시 전해 인프로세스 드레싱의 영향에 관한 연구)

  • Yu, Jeong-Bong;Lee, Seok-U;Jeong, Hae-Do;Choe, Heon-Jong
    • Journal of the Korean Society for Precision Engineering
    • /
    • v.16 no.1 s.94
    • /
    • pp.18-25
    • /
    • 1999
  • Chipping is an unavoidable phenomenon in the slot grinding process of hard and brittle materials. However, it should be reduced for the improvement of surface integrity in the manufacture of optical and semiconductor components. Electrolytic In-process Dressing (ELID) technique for metal bonded superabrasive grinding wheel has been developed for mirror surface grinding of hard and brittle materials. Electrically dressed wheel surface has sharply exposed abrasives and results in lower grinding force, higher grinding efficiency in grinding. The paper deals with a newly developed method for slot grinding using ELID and was implemented to improve grooved surface quality and decreases chipping size on the edge of the groove. As a result, we accomplished chipping-free grooves and obtained the clear ground surfaces on glass and WC.

Minimization of Pattern Size on Polycarbonate Material in V-grooving (PC 폴리머 재료의 미세 V-홈 절삭가공 시 패턴 크기 최소화)

  • Kim, Gi-Dae
    • Journal of the Korean Society of Manufacturing Technology Engineers
    • /
    • v.20 no.5
    • /
    • pp.523-527
    • /
    • 2011
  • Polycarbonate (PC) polymer is an engineering plastic which has large tensile strength and impact resistance and is wildly used as functional parts like micro mold. Direct machining of PC materials produces lots of burrs and rough surface due to large ductility and weak heat resistance and hence it is very difficult to machine PC materials using cutting tool to make micro-parts. In this study, elliptical vibration cutting (EVC) or 2-dimensional vibration cutting was performed to minimize the size of micro V-grooves on PC material. From the experimental results, it was observed that as the cutting depth and pattern size become smaller, the better machining quality was obtained, which is attributed to the positive effect of EVC that is dependent on the ratio of vibration amplitude to cutting depth. As the height of V-groove becomes less than $1.8{\mu}m$, however, the machining quality becomes lower as the pattern size decreases.

The Influence of The Burr Reduction by The Chemical Reaction of Oxide Film on Aluminum (알루미늄 박막의 표면화학반응이 버 감소에 미치는 영향)

  • 이현우;박준민;정상철;정해도;이응숙
    • Proceedings of the Korean Society of Precision Engineering Conference
    • /
    • 1997.10a
    • /
    • pp.907-910
    • /
    • 1997
  • With increasing the needs for micro and precision parts, micro machining technology has been studied to fabricate a small part with high density such as electronics, optics, communications, and medicine industry more than before. But there are many problems to be solved requiring a high-level technology. So this research presents the new method to fabricate a small part through applying chemical mechanical micro machining (C3M) for the Al wafer. Al(thickness I ,u m) was sputtered on the Si substrate. Al is widely used as a lightweight material. However form defect such as burr has a bad effect on products. To improve machinability of ductile material, oxide layer was formed on the surface of AI wafcr before grooving by chemical reaction with HN03(10wt%). And then workpieces were machined to compare conventional micro-machining process with newly suggested method at different machining condition such as load and feed rate. To evaluate whether or not the machinability was improved by the effect of chemical condition, such as the size, the width of grooves 'and burr generation were measured. Finally, it is confirmed that C3M is one of the feasible tools for micro machining with the aid of effect of the chemical reaction.

Machining of Micro Groove using Diamond Tool (다이아몬드 공구를 이용한 미세 홈 가공)

  • 임한석;김창호;김봉향;안중환
    • Proceedings of the Korean Society of Precision Engineering Conference
    • /
    • 1995.04b
    • /
    • pp.75-79
    • /
    • 1995
  • A cutting experiment using diamond tool was performed to make the die cabity which is composed of micro groove with mirror surface. Fine cutting depth was generated by the elastic recovery of the modified tool holder on the conventional M/C. Surface roughness and profile were investigated with cutting speed and depth and through the low cutting speed of 10mm/min, Rmax 0.005 .mu. m or less of machined surface could be achieved.

Micro-machining Characteristics using Focused Ion Beam (집속이온빔에 의한 미세가공 특성)

  • 이종항;박철우;이상조
    • Proceedings of the Korean Society of Precision Engineering Conference
    • /
    • 2003.06a
    • /
    • pp.636-639
    • /
    • 2003
  • It is difficult to machine below 10 micrometers by conventional machining methods, such as micro-EDM. However, ultra micro machining using focused ion beam(FIB) is able to machine to 50 nanometers. In addition, 3 dimensional structures can be made by a combination of FIB and CVD to the level of 10 nanometers. Die & moulds techniques are better than one-to-one machining techniques in the mass production of ultra size structures, in regards to production costs. In this case, the machining precision of die & moulds affects produced parts. Also, it is advantageous to machine die & moulds to the 10 micrometer level by FIB technique rather than other techniques. In this paper, the grooving characteristics for die & mould materials by FIB were carried out experimentally in order to compare the machining characteristics of FIB with conventional machining methods. The results showed that the machining parameters and the scanning path of FIB affects the precision. The machined width and depth of the groove varied depending on the required depth due to the redeposition of the sputtered ion material accumulating on both the bottom and the side of the wall.
